WGE marks a significant regional expansion, securing a contract with Tanzania Electric Supply Company Ltd for the supply and installation of MV and LV lines in peri-urban areas.

Winner Global Enterprises (WGE) continues its regional growth trajectory by securing a landmark contract with Tanzania Electric Supply Company Ltd (TANESCO), marking the company's first major project in Tanzania.

Contract Details

The contract covers LOT 2 of the peri-urban electrification program, targeting Bagamoyo and Chalinze Districts on a full turnkey basis.

  • 51KM of Medium Voltage lines installed
  • 101.43KM of Low Voltage lines
  • 45 Distribution Transformers
  • Direct customer connections in peri-urban areas
